electrical drain
what is the easiest way to diagnose where i am getting a energy drain? as of now i have replaced my battery and got to use it once before it decided that it wasnt going to work anymore. so im in desprite need of help on how to figure out where i am grounding out my electricity?
|
Use an ammeter to measure current from the battery. Then start pulling fuses & see which one stops the drain. That will narrow down the possibilities.

Some multi-meters have pretty low capacity for measuring current. You might want to start with a test lamp in series with the battery. Just in case your draw is large enough to blow a fuse in your meter.
